How Much Money Did the British Army Spend on Advertising in 2014?

The following information relates to the British Army’s ‘More Than Meets The Eye’ (MTMTE) recruiting campaign conducted between March 2014 and December 2014. Production and marketing costs for the MTMTE campaign included: Production: £500,000. Advertising: Television: £3,900,000. Print: £1,600. Cinema: £614,000. Online: £375,000. Reference FOI 2014/07567 dated 30 January 2015.
